The Moskvitch 2141, sometimes referred to as simply Aleko (Russian: "АЛЕКО", derivative from factory name "Автомобильный завод имени Ленинского Комсомола"), is a Russian mid-size hatchback car.
It was first announced in 1985 and manufactured between 1986 and 2000. From 1997-2001 its sedan body version, Moskvitch 2142 was also produced.
